Moorhouse Consulting in Greater London is seeking a Data and Knowledge Advisor to enhance their knowledge management strategy and lead ISO audit efforts. This role requires strong data management skills and experience with AI tools, while offering a positive work environment that fosters collaboration and innovation.
The position includes a base salary of up to Β£36,000, generous annual leave, and an inclusive culture supporting professional development and well-being.

How to prepare for a job interview at Moorhouse Consulting
β¨Know Your Data
Make sure you brush up on your data management skills before the interview. Be ready to discuss specific examples of how you've used data to drive decisions or improve processes in previous roles. This will show that you understand the importance of data in enhancing knowledge management strategies.
β¨Familiarise Yourself with AI Tools
Since the role involves experience with AI tools, take some time to research and understand the latest AI technologies relevant to data management. Be prepared to share your thoughts on how these tools can be leveraged to enhance knowledge management and support ISO audit efforts.
β¨Showcase Your Collaborative Spirit
Moorhouse Consulting values collaboration, so think of examples where you've successfully worked in a team. Highlight how you contributed to a positive work environment and how you fostered innovation among your colleagues. This will demonstrate that you fit well within their inclusive culture.
β¨Ask Insightful Questions
Prepare a few thoughtful questions about the company's knowledge management strategy and their approach to professional development. This not only shows your genuine interest in the role but also gives you a chance to assess if the company aligns with your career goals and values.
